Best Times to Purchase in 2026

Historically, the best times to buy smart thermostats are during major sales events and seasonal discounts. In 2026, consider timing your purchase around these key periods:

  • Black Friday and Cyber Monday: These shopping events in late November offer significant discounts on electronics, including smart thermostats.
  • Post-Holiday Sales: Early January often features clearance sales as retailers make room for new inventory.
  • Spring Sales: Retailers sometimes offer discounts during spring to boost sales before summer.
  • Back-to-School Promotions: Late summer promotions may include smart home devices as part of broader electronics deals.
  • New Model Releases: When manufacturers announce new models, previous versions often see price reductions.

To maximize savings, stay informed about upcoming product launches and seasonal sales. Sign up for newsletters from major retailers and the brands themselves. Use price tracking tools and browser extensions to receive alerts when prices drop on your preferred models.

Choosing the Right Thermostat in 2026

When buying in 2026, consider your specific needs and compatibility with your home system. Popular models from Nest, Ecobee, and Honeywell each offer unique features:

Nest Thermostats

Known for sleek design and deep learning capabilities, Nest thermostats are ideal for users seeking automation and energy savings. The Nest Learning Thermostat adapts to your schedule over time.

Ecobee Thermostats

Ecobee offers models with built-in Alexa voice control and room sensors for more precise temperature management. They are suitable for smart homes integrated with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ant.

Honeywell Thermostats

Honeywell provides reliable and user-friendly thermostats with robust scheduling features. They are often preferred for their durability and straightforward operation.
